#c7648c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c7648c is composed of 78% red, 39.2%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.7% magenta, 29.6%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 335.8 degrees, a saturation of 46.9% and a lightness of 58.6%. #c7648c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#8f0019.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#c7648c color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
#c7648c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c7648c has RGB values of R:199, G:100,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.3,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13067404.
